Nanoinformatics is a next-generation method for designing and simulating nanodrug candidates. It involves combining bioinformatics and quantum tools to predict and evaluate drugs. This approach addresses scientific problems in cheminformatics, configuration optimization, drug development, and administration. The integration of bioinformatics and quantum tools is crucial for the understanding of these advancements. Continue reading
